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/javascript/469.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Javascript 刷新时未触发余烬转换_Javascript_Ember.js_Ember Router - Fatal编程技术网

Javascript 刷新时未触发余烬转换

Javascript 刷新时未触发余烬转换,javascript,ember.js,ember-router,Javascript,Ember.js,Ember Router,我遇到一个问题,页面重新加载/刷新时没有发生转换。当我启动应用程序并点击链接时,一切正常,但当我重新加载路由时,我得到一个空页面(空白)。这在下面的电影索引路线上发生 // Router MediaUi.Router.map(function () { this.resource('movies', { path: '/'}, function() { this.resource('movie', { path: 'movie/:id' }, function() { t

我遇到一个问题,页面重新加载/刷新时没有发生转换。当我启动应用程序并点击链接时,一切正常,但当我重新加载路由时,我得到一个空页面(空白)。这在下面的电影索引路线上发生

// Router
MediaUi.Router.map(function () {
  this.resource('movies', { path: '/'}, function() {
    this.resource('movie', { path: 'movie/:id' }, function() {
      this.route('edit', { path: '/edit' });
    });
  });
});

// Movies Route
MediaUi.MoviesRoute = Ember.Route.extend({
  model: function() {
    var media;

    media = MediaUi.Media.find();

    return media;
  }
});

// Movie Route
MediaUi.MovieRoute = Ember.Route.extend({
  serialize: function(model) {
    return { id: model.get('_id') };
  }
});

// Movie Index Route
MediaUi.MovieIndexRoute = Ember.Route.extend({
  model: function(params) {
    return this.modelFor('movie');
  }
});
您还可以在此处访问repo:位于嵌套资源分支上

我还添加了以下屏幕截图,显示了页面和控制台

在此方面的任何帮助都将不胜感激。谢谢大家!